## Onboarding: Hollowgate KV Layer

A bloom filter sits in front of the Hollowgate key-value store to skip lookups for absent keys. False-positive rate targets 0.1%. Review point: filter state is rebuilt on restart, never persisted. Restoring the maintenance account requires the recovery passphrase, recorded directly below.

strongbox words: oliael-gilax-lamael

// Heads up, reviewer: this constant caps how long a Tumblebay locker
// stays unlocked after a pickup code is accepted. Yes, 45 seconds feels
// generous, but the hinges on the Larkspur units are slow and users
// kept getting locked out mid-grab. Codes are single-use and burned
// server-side regardless, so the window isn't replayable. The build
// that tuned this value is stamped below.

build token for kajog-baguf: htk14_e43bf70f92bbf6

**CI Note: partner SFTP drop flakiness (Vexhall feed)**

The nightly job pulling the Vexhall partner drop fails intermittently because their server closes sessions mid-transfer. Workaround in place: resume-on-partial with checksum verification before ingest. Do not approve changes that remove the checksum gate. If the job reds out twice consecutively, escalate to the integrations rotation. Reference the failing run against the build token noted below.

session token of bajeg-bajop = htk4_6c57